What Can You Do With Microsoft Excel?
You might think Excel is just for making lists and adding numbers, but it's a powerful business tool used for:
Data analysis and dashboards
Budgeting and financial modeling
Inventory and project management
Customer tracking and CRM
HR and payroll records
Marketing reports and campaign tracking
Learning Excel can help you automate repetitive tasks, make better decisions using data, and create visually compelling dashboards to impress your team or clients.
The Demand for Excel Skills in Canada
In Canada, Excel is considered a baseline requirement in many roles, especially in:
Finance and Accounting
Human Resources
Marketing and Sales
Operations and Logistics
Business Intelligence and Data Analysis
Employers often list “advanced Excel skills” as mandatory. A certificate or solid experience in Excel can improve your job prospects, lead to higher pay, or give you the confidence to take on more responsibilities in your current role.
